The phone company NextFell has a monthly cellular plan where a customer pays a flat monthly fee and then a certain amount of money per minute used on the phone. If a customer uses 360 minutes, the monthly cost will be $215. If the customer uses 800 minutes, the monthly cost will be $435.
Find an equation in the form y = m x + b, where x is the number of monthly minutes used and y is the total monthly of the NextFell plan.

Answer: y = 0.5x + 35

Step-by-step explanation:

let x represent the number of minutes used by the customer in a month.

Let y represent the monthly cost for x minutes.

If we plot y on the vertical axis and x on the horizontal axis, a straight line would be formed. The slope of the straight line would be

Slope, m = (435 - 215)/(800 - 360)

m = 220/440 = 0.5

The equation of the straight line can be represented in the slope-intercept form, y = mx + c

Where

c = intercept

m = slope

To determine the intercept, we would substitute x = 360, y = 215 and m = 0.5 into y = mx + c. It becomes

215 = 0.5 × 360 + c

215 = 180 + c

c = 215 - 180

c = 35

The equation becomes

y = 0.5x + 35
